The Beginning of Meryl Streep’s Career
Meryl Streep is often considered one of the greatest actresses of all time. Her career spans over five decades, and her talent has earned her numerous awards, including three Academy Awards and 21 nominations—the most of any actor in history. Streep’s versatility is unmatched, and she has portrayed a wide range of characters, from historical figures to fictional personalities in a variety of genres.
Born in 1949 in Summit, New Jersey, Meryl Louise Streep showed an interest in acting early on. She attended Vassar College and later studied at the Yale School of Drama. Her breakout role came in 1977 with the television film The Seduction of Joe Tynan, but it was her performances in films like Kramer vs. Kramer (1979) and Sophie’s Choice (1982) that solidified her as an acting powerhouse.

The Early Years of Anne Hathaway’s Career
Anne Hathaway, born in 1982 in Brooklyn, New York, is another talented actress who has built a career based on versatility and dedication to her craft. Although she had an early start in acting with roles in theater productions and television, her major breakthrough came with the film The Princess Diaries in 2001. Playing the role of Mia Thermopolis, a teenager who discovers she is a princess, Hathaway won over audiences with her charm and relatability.
Since The Princess Diaries, Anne Hathaway’s career has flourished. She has starred in a variety of films, including The Devil Wears Prada (2006), Les Misérables (2012), and The Intern (2015). Hathaway’s performance in Les Misérables earned her an Academy Award for Best Supporting Actress, solidifying her position as one of Hollywood’s leading actresses.

The Plot of The Devil Wears Prada
The Devil Wears Prada, released in 2006, was a major commercial success and remains one of the most beloved films of the 21st century. The film, based on the best-selling novel by Lauren Weisberger, tells the story of Andy Sachs (played by Anne Hathaway), a young woman who lands a job as an assistant to Miranda Priestly (played by Meryl Streep), the powerful and notoriously difficult editor of a high-fashion magazine.
The movie explores the dynamic between Andy and Miranda, who serves as a demanding boss that pushes Andy to her limits. While the film focuses on Andy’s struggles to balance her career and personal life, it also delves into the power dynamics, loyalty, and challenges that come with working in a highly competitive environment like the fashion industry.
